WebThe Chapman-Enskog theory fails to predict a variation in the diffusion coefficient with concentration. For example, diffusivity in some binary gas mixtures such as chloroform-air may vary as much as 9% with concentration, whereas in other systems like methanol-air, the diffusivity is independent of the concentration. WebJul 6, 2024 · Gas diffusivity for a given gas in soil (Ds) is a commonly expressed relative to the diffusivity of this same gas in free air (Do) and is commonly known as relative diffusion coefficient (Ds/Do). A quantity that characterizes the convoluted nature of the porous pathways followed by diffusing species is known as pore tortuosity factor (τ) [ 27 ].
